Chicago philanthropists Lindy and Edwin Bergman own one of the most famous collections of Surrealist art. Now housed in The Art Institute of Chicago, the collection encompasses over 100 works in a wide range of media, from drawings and paintings to sculpture. The 32 artists represented in the collection and featured in this text include Jean Arp, Andre Breton, Leonora Carrington, Salvador Dali, Jean Dubuffet, Max Ernst, Wifredo Lam, Rene Magritte, Joan Miro, Francis Picabia and Yves Tanguy. A highlight of the collection is a group of 38 boxes and collages by Joseph Cornell, the most representative grouping of the artist's work. Critic and art historian Ades provides an account of the collection since its inception. Each work is reproduced and accompanied by information on provenance and exhibition history, as well as commentary.
